Franz67 wrote:Do you need to be on a support plan to get the dentalsenders update?

Yes, this is because it's not a Dental Senders software problem. Dentrix changed the files in their database with this update. We need to get an engineer on your computer to restructure where Dental Senders goes to pull the data.
